Adding coding app info and configs. Added more environment terminal info and resources.

This commit is contained in:
Bradley 2020-05-10 17:14:55 -07:00
parent 92e5a91ca6
commit 4349aa17b6
3 changed files with 83 additions and 2 deletions

11
linux/Coding-App-Setup.md Normal file
View file

@ -0,0 +1,11 @@
# Coding Applications
## VSCode
- Configuration: [vscode.js](https://github.com/BradNut/dotfiles/blob/master/vscode.js)
- Packages installed: https://github.com/BradNut/dotfiles/blob/master/vs-code-extensions-i-use.md
## Sublime Text 3
- [Install](https://flathub.org/apps/details/com.sublimetext.three): `flatpak install flathub com.sublimetext.three`
- [Configuration](https://github.com/BradNut/dotfiles/blob/master/Preferences.sublime-settings)

View file

@ -1,3 +1,70 @@
# Coding Environment Setup # Coding Environment Setup
## ## Packages
- Git: `sudo apt install git`
- Curl: `sudo apt install curl`
### [Linux Brew](https://docs.brew.sh/Homebrew-on-Linux)
- Install: `/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"`
- Run for Debian or Ubuntu: `sudo apt-get install build-essential curl file git`
#### Adding Homebrew to your PATH and bash shell (If applicable)
- `test -d ~/.linuxbrew && eval $(~/.linuxbrew/bin/brew shellenv)`
- `test -d /home/linuxbrew/.linuxbrew && eval $(/home/linuxbrew/.linuxbrew/bin/brew shellenv)`
- If using bash: `test -r ~/.bash_profile && echo "eval \$($(brew --prefix)/bin/brew shellenv)" >>~/.bash_profile`
- `echo "eval \$($(brew --prefix)/bin/brew shellenv)" >>~/.profile`
## Git
Edit .gitconfig with name and email
`git config --global.name "Your Name"`
`git config --global.email "you@example.com"`
## Dotfiles
Dotfiles and editor preferences: https://github.com/BradNut/dotfiles
## Terminal
### Vim
- If not installed: `sudo apt install vim`
- Configuration: [.vimrc](https://github.com/BradNut/dotfiles/blob/master/.vimrc)
#### Things to look into for vim
- Package manager
- [Rainbow Parentheses](https://github.com/frazrepo/vim-rainbow)
### Zsh
Currently using zsh.
- Install if not there: `sudo apt install zsh`
#### Configuration
- [.zshrc](https://github.com/BradNut/dotfiles/blob/master/.zshrc)
- [Oh My Zsh](https://ohmyzsh.sh)
-- Install: `sh -c "$(curl -fsSL https://raw.github.com/ohmyzsh/ohmyzsh/master/tools/install.sh)"`
##### Oh My Zsh Plugins
- [Z](https://github.com/agkozak/zsh-z)
-- Install: `git clone https://github.com/agkozak/zsh-z $ZSH_CUSTOM/plugins/zsh-z`
- [zsh-autosuggestions](https://github.com/zsh-users/zsh-autosuggestions)
-- Install: `git clone https://github.com/zsh-users/zsh-autosuggestions 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-autosuggestions`
- [zsh-syntax-highlighting](https://github.com/zsh-users/zsh-syntax-highlighting)
-- Install: `git clone https://github.com/zsh-users/zsh-syntax-highlighting.git ${ZSH_CUSTOM:-~/.oh-my-zsh/custom}/plugins/zsh-syntax-highlighting`
### Bash
- Not using at the moment
#### Configuration
- [Bash profile](https://github.com/BradNut/dotfiles/blob/master/.bash_profile)
- [.bashrc](https://github.com/BradNut/dotfiles/blob/master/.bashrc)

View file

@ -1,6 +1,7 @@
# Linux Resources # Linux Resources
## Useful Pageackes ## Useful Packages
- Gnome Tweaks: `sudo apt install gnome-tweaks` - Gnome Tweaks: `sudo apt install gnome-tweaks`
- Fonts Fira Code: `sudo apt install fonts-firacode` - Fonts Fira Code: `sudo apt install fonts-firacode`
- Git: `sudo apt install git` - Git: `sudo apt install git`
@ -8,7 +9,9 @@
- Vim: `sudo apt install vim` - Vim: `sudo apt install vim`
## GUI ## GUI
Ubuntu 20.04 Gnome dark mode work for all except do not disturb or right click menu Ubuntu 20.04 Gnome dark mode work for all except do not disturb or right click menu
- Fix is that Gnome Shell is on "Default" - Fix is that Gnome Shell is on "Default"
- Install Gnome Tweaks: `sudo apt install gnome-tweaks` - Install Gnome Tweaks: `sudo apt install gnome-tweaks`
- Select "Appearance" and change Shell to "Yaru-dark" or whatever you want - Select "Appearance" and change Shell to "Yaru-dark" or whatever you want